Number of cases double as virus spreads
James Brockett
Publication date:
3 July 2009
Staff absenteeism caused by flu-like symptoms is running at 66 per cent higher than average as the swine flu virus spreads, figures show.
Approximately one in 400 UK workers is currently off sick with a cough, cold or flu, while the norm for this time of year would be 1 in 630, according to data from absence management company FirstCare.
